Series Scope and Contents From the Series: This series of the Latin American Perspectives (LAP) collection includes materials related to the publication of LAP's academic, peer-reviewed journal. The journal began in 1974 and focuses on political economy, imperialism, socialism, civil rights, social justice, and anti-war movements as they relate to Latin America.
